Overview

The Integrated Cast Sealed Sampler is a specialized industrial device engineered for extracting representative samples from pressurized systems while maintaining complete containment. Unlike traditional sampling methods, its one-piece cast body eliminates potential leak points at joints or seams. Originally developed for the petrochemical industry, modern variants now serve pharmaceutical, food-grade, and high-purity chemical processes where cross-contamination risks must be minimized. The design typically integrates sampling ports, isolation valves, and often a cooling chamber into a single unit. Advanced models may include features like inert gas purging or sterile barrier systems. These samplers are critical for quality control in processes where accurate composition analysis directly impacts product safety and regulatory compliance.

Structure and Working Principle

Structurally, the sampler consists of a main body cast from corrosion-resistant metal, with internal channels directing flow through a sample chamber. A dual-valve system (typically diaphragm valves) allows isolation of the sample volume from both the process line and external environment. The integrated cooling fins or jackets help handle high-temperature media common in refinery applications. Operation follows a strict sequence: First, the process-side valve opens to flush the chamber, then closes to capture a representative sample. After thermal equilibration (if cooled), the discharge valve permits sample extraction into vials or analysis equipment. The entire process occurs without atmospheric exposure, crucial for volatile organic compounds or oxygen-sensitive materials. Some pharmaceutical-grade units incorporate steam sterilization ports for aseptic sampling.

Key Features

Modern sealed samplers emphasize three core attributes: integrity, cleanliness, and operator safety. The absence of threaded connections in cast units prevents particulate generation - a critical factor in semiconductor or biopharma applications. Electropolished interiors (Ra <0.8μm) further reduce contamination risks. Pressure ratings commonly range from 10 to 150 bar, with specialty units exceeding 300 bar for hyperbaric processes. Innovative designs now incorporate RFID tagging for sample traceability and smart sensors to log pressure/temperature during sampling. For corrosive services like HF alkylation, samplers may use Monel or PTFE linings. The tamper-evident features are increasingly valued in regulated industries, with some models featuring numbered security seals and chain-of-custody documentation ports.

Application Areas

Primary applications cluster in industries handling hazardous or high-value fluids: oil refineries use them for crude assays and additive monitoring; chemical plants sample catalysts and intermediates; pharmaceutical manufacturers collect bioburden tests. In LNG facilities, cryogenic-rated samplers (-196°C) analyze methane content. The food industry employs sanitary designs with 3-A certification for ingredients like edible oils or fermentation broths. Emerging uses include carbon capture systems (CO2 purity checks) and hydrogen economy infrastructure. Offshore platforms favor compact, explosion-proof variants for wellhead sampling. Environmental monitoring applications deploy portable sealed samplers for stack emissions testing, where maintaining sample integrity during transport is paramount for regulatory reporting.

Maintenance and Precautions

Routine maintenance focuses on seal integrity - diaphragm valves typically require replacement every 5,000-10,000 cycles. For samplers handling polymerizing materials like styrene, regular hot oil flushes prevent chamber fouling. Magnetic particle inspection of cast bodies every 2-3 years detects stress cracks in high-cycle applications. Critical precautions include verifying the sampler's maximum allowable working pressure (MAWP) exceeds process upset conditions. Never attempt to disassemble under pressure - integrated pressure relief valves (PRVs) should be tested quarterly. For toxic services, always purge with inert gas before maintenance. Storage of idle units should include internal desiccant packs to prevent corrosion in humid environments.

B2B Procurement Guide

When sourcing sealed samplers, first document your process conditions: media composition, temperature/pressure ranges, and required sample volume (typically 50-500mL). For hygienic industries, specify surface finishes - a #4 polish may suffice for crude oil, while pharmaceutical applications demand electropolished 316L with validated cleanability. Consider ancillary needs like sample cooling rate or need for sterile barriers. Leading manufacturers include Swagelok, Parker Autoclave Engineers, and Ham-Let Group, with regional specialists like China's Senjoy Group for cost-sensitive projects. Request material certifications (e.g., NACE MR0175 for sour service) and factory acceptance testing reports. For large-volume procurement, negotiate for spare parts kits containing critical wear components. Lead times vary from 4 weeks for standard designs to 12+ weeks for ATEX-certified or ASME BPE units.
